Our great
community is comprised of six subdivisions including over 1,200
homes. As members, you may enjoy the beaches, picnic areas,
activities center, campground, softball field, tennis &
basketball courts. Several small lakes (ponds) as well as the
main lake are within the Heritage Lake boundaries. All offer
excellent fishing provided, of course, you’re using the right
bait at the right place at the right time. Each season offers
its own beauty and wildlife as well as diversified activities.

Heritage Lake is located approximately 22 miles West of Indianapolis, Indiana, (27 miles west of I-465 exit 13) and just a mile south
of US36 in Putnam, County.
There is approximately 30 miles of County roads within the subdivisions.
There are six subdivisions at Heritage Lake.
The Drives and Courts are all names you may be familiar with
from the Revolutionary War.
There are 2,986 legally platted lots
within the six subdivisions. The lots within each subdivision are numbered.
These Lot Numbers are the mailing address of the property and
are utilized for the 911 emergency system. Subdivisions are identified by letters as follows:
|
GB = Gettysburg |
JV = Jefferson Valley |
LH = Lincoln Hills |
|
MS = Mill Springs |
PL = Patriots Landing |
VH = Victory Hill |
